Trying to get your recommended daily servings of fruits and veggies while touring the parks?

We’re spotlighting something that can help… with half of that goal, anyway ;)! We’re visiting Flame Tree Barbecue in Disney’s Animal Kingdom for the Fruit Plate with Honey Yogurt.

Flame Tree Barbecue is known for its hearty offerings with a menu focused on barbecue, naturally. Featured items include Ribs & Chicken and Pork Sandwiches. And ever since Trilo-Bites changed its menu, Flame Tree is THE place in Animal Kingdom to grab a Jumbo Turkey Leg. So the Fruit Plate stands out by being unique among the barbecue offerings.

We’ve always liked the Fresh Fruit Salad that you can find at Tamu Tamu Refreshments and Bradley Falls during the warmer months – so much so that we’ve yet to give the Flame Tree Fruit Plate its due. Let’s have a look!

The menu description says “Seasonal Fruit served with Honey Yogurt.” For my visit, the fruits served happened to match the picture on the menu: honeydew, watermelon, grapes, pineapple, cantaloupe, and orange.

While it doesn’t have the same visual impact as the Fresh Fruit Salad, it’s not bad in its own right!

It’s just a nice, light, chilled option, and there is a lot to be said for the portion size. For my dish, the half-orange wasn’t ripe yet (you can see how the orange rind is yellow and green), but everything else was in good shape, including the juicy pineapple.

For those who need to add a little extra zip to their fruit, the Honey Yogurt does the trick just fine, offering a creamy, sweet dipping sauce with a nice emphasis on the honey.
